Smart Contracts
Ethereum’s blockchain technology allows for the creation of smart contracts, which have the potential to replace traditional legal contracts. Smart contracts automate the process of validating and enforcing agreements between two or more parties, without the need for intermediaries. They are self-executing, meaning that once the terms of the agreement are met, the contract is automatically executed. This reduces the cost and time required for legal transactions and makes the process more secure and transparent.
Decentralized Applications (dApps)
Ethereum’s blockchain technology also enables the creation of decentralized applications (dApps). dApps are software applications that run on a decentralized network, rather than a centralized server. They provide a range of services, such as digital identity verification, voting systems, gaming platforms, and financial services. The decentralized nature of dApps makes them more secure and transparent than traditional applications, as they are not controlled by a single entity.
Ethereum Virtual Machine (EVM)
Ethereum’s Virtual Machine (EVM) is a runtime environment that enables the execution of smart contracts on the Ethereum network. It is a virtual computer that runs on the blockchain and allows for the creation of decentralized applications (dApps). The EVM is responsible for executing the code of smart contracts and ensuring that the results are consistent across the entire network. It is an essential component of the Ethereum network, as it allows for the creation of complex smart contracts and dApps.
